    Understanding the Metric and Imperial Systems

    Before we dive into the conversion, it's important to understand the two main systems of measurement: the metric system (also known as the International System of Units or SI) and the imperial system.

    The metric system, used globally by scientists and most countries, is based on units of 10. Its base unit of mass is the kilogram (kg). The imperial system, primarily used in the United States and a few other countries, uses pounds (lbs) as its unit of weight. While often used interchangeably, weight and mass are technically different. Mass measures the amount of matter in an object, while weight is the force of gravity acting on that mass. However, for everyday purposes, the terms are often used synonymously.

    Converting Kilograms to Pounds: The Calculation

    The conversion factor between kilograms and pounds is approximately 2.20462. This means that one kilogram is equal to 2.20462 pounds. Therefore, to convert 85 kilograms to pounds, we simply multiply:

    85 kg * 2.20462 lbs/kg ≈ 187.39 lbs

    So, 85 kg is approximately 187.39 pounds. For most practical purposes, rounding to 187 pounds is acceptable. However, depending on the application, a higher degree of accuracy might be necessary.

    Beyond the Basic Conversion: Factors Affecting Accuracy

    While the basic conversion formula is straightforward, several factors can affect the accuracy of the result:

    • Significant Figures: The number of significant figures used in the conversion factor and the initial weight measurement influences the precision of the final result. Using a more precise conversion factor (e.g., 2.20462 instead of 2.2) will yield a more accurate result.

    • Rounding: Rounding the result can introduce errors, especially when dealing with small weights or situations requiring high precision. The level of rounding should be appropriate for the context.

    • Calibration of Measuring Devices: The accuracy of the initial weight measurement depends on the calibration and accuracy of the weighing scale. Using an improperly calibrated scale will introduce errors into the conversion.

    Frequently Asked Questions (FAQ)

    • What is the difference between weight and mass? Mass is the amount of matter in an object, while weight is the force of gravity acting on that mass. On Earth, they are often used interchangeably, but in other environments with different gravitational forces, they are distinct.

    • Why are there two different systems of measurement? The metric and imperial systems developed independently over time. The metric system, with its base-10 structure, is considered more logical and efficient for scientific calculations, while the imperial system has historical roots and is still widely used in some countries.

    • Are online converters accurate? Most online converters are accurate, but it's always good practice to understand the underlying conversion formula and double-check the results, especially for critical applications.

    • Can I convert pounds to kilograms using the same factor? Yes, you can. To convert pounds to kilograms, simply divide the weight in pounds by 2.20462.

    • What if I need to convert kilograms to another unit, like grams or ounces? You can do this using additional conversion factors. There are 1000 grams in a kilogram and approximately 35.274 ounces in a kilogram. These conversions can be chained together to convert from kilograms to ounces or grams.
